Once you have received your concession voucher code you will need to call Pearson VUE Customer Services to apply the concession voucher code to your booking.
You must book your test using your concession voucher code by the booking deadline. Late fees apply during the late booking window. Can I apply for the Concession Scheme after concession application deadline?
No, applications are not accepted after the concession application deadline. Where do I enter my concession voucher code?
During the checkout process there is an option to 'Add a voucher or promo code'. Enter your concession voucher code there and click apply. See the Access Arrangements page for details and the application deadline. Are there any practice questions or preparation materials available?
Yes, there are extensive resources available on the Practice Tests page which are available to everyone, regardless of whether you have registered or booked your test yet.
These have been developed so that you have everything you need to support your preparation, including a Question Tutorial, a Question Bank with over free example questions and 3 free fully timed Practice Tests which mimic the live test environment. See Rescheduling and Cancelling for information. How do I to cancel and refund my appointment?
In order to obtain a refund, you need to cancel your test through your Pearson VUE account by the cancellation deadline of If you miss this deadline your test fee will not be refunded. How do I reschedule my test to another country? I missed the deadline to reschedule my test. What do I do now? If you miss the rescheduling deadline, you can re-book your test by paying the test fee again. See the Rescheduling and Cancelling for more information. I missed my test appointment, how do I re-book my appointment?
If you miss your test for any reason, the appointment will count as a 'no-show' and you will not be eligible for a refund and will need to pay the standard test fee again to re-book your test.
See Rescheduling and Cancelling under "Missed Tests no shows " for information. How do I make a complaint about my test?
